Dynamic network monitoring
View Patent ↗Approaches for monitoring performance in a networked environment are provided. An approach includes monitoring, using a first metric, performance of a first host running a virtual machine. The approach also includes determining, using a computer device, a second metric based on the virtual machine being migrated from the first host to a second host, wherein the second metric is a function of: (i) the first metric and (ii) a comparison of the first host and the second host. The approach further includes monitoring, using the second metric, performance of the second host running the virtual machine.
1. A method for monitoring performance in a networked environment, comprising:
monitoring, using a first metric, performance of a first host running a virtual machine;
determining, using a computer device, a second metric based on the virtual machine being migrated from the first host to a second host, wherein the second metric is a function of: (i) the first metric and (ii) a comparison of the first host and the second host; and
monitoring, using the second metric, performance of the second host running the virtual machine, wherein
the first metric is a first threshold value associated with a performance aspect of the virtual machine; and
the determining the second metric comprises:
determining a multiplier based on a comparison of performance characteristics of the first host and performance characteristics of the second host; and
multiplying the first threshold value by the multiplier.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the comparison of the first host and the second host is a comparison of performance characteristics of the first host to performance characteristics of the second host.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ising generating an alert when at least one of: actual performance of the first host violates the first metric, and actual performance of the second host violates the second metric.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the virtual machine is a website server.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ein:
the performance aspect of the website server is response time;
the first threshold is a first threshold value of response time; and
the second threshold is a second threshold value of response time.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the performance characteristics of the first host and the performance characteristics of the second host are associated with at least one of: network hops; network latency; CPU performance; memory performance; and I/O performance.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first host and the second host are separate cloud computing nodes in a cloud computing environment.
